I had exactly the same fault code

Both karlbar2k and martziniuk are correct because all 3 pipes had pretty much disintegrated on my car!

The top inverted Y shaped breather pipe had exploded and split. The hose which comes off the bottom right of the inverted Y hose had rotted away at both ends.

If you follow this hose to its end it connects to a T junction. The front hose coming away from the T junction which leads to just behind the dipstick had also disintegrated!!

These hoses are really cheap and nasty (bad Skoda/Audi/VW/Seat) and are not designed to last at all. My car has done 76000 miles so I'll let them off.

Replaced all these hoses and my car is absolutely amazing again. The extra power these crap hoses produce is ridiculous; it's like a new car. It's quicker and smoother.

I got all the hoses from my local Skoda garage, cost around £70 total
